Output f668b6e11202979e333571357b4b53628b89f492070cbd52fc205da73023fe5a:1

value
2314252
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 949be0d29d4175c61fff60f63fd7267faed25612 OP_EQUALVERIFY OP_CHECKSIG
address
1EYmjzwrVeoXsCX9tyzHbf5gmcLRNACmQZ
transaction
f668b6e11202979e333571357b4b53628b89f492070cbd52fc205da73023fe5a
spent
true